Slieve Bloom Walking Festival May 2013

Taking place over the May Bank Holiday from 3rd  – 6th May 2013, the Slieve Bloom Walking Festival Weekend now in its 19th year is one of Ireland’s longest running walking festivals.

RTE ALL Ireland Drama Festival 2013

Happening from Thursday 2nd – Saturday 11th May 2013 the RTE All Ireland Drama Festival 2013, celebrating 60 years will take place in Athlone.

Free Entry to Spike Island

Spike Island located of the coast of Cork, near Cobh has hosted a monastery, a fortress and a prison within its 104 acres, all of which have left their mark.
